Mechanical Rotating Engineer / Technician
Description
Key Responsibilities Plan, supervise, and execute preventive, predictive, and corrective maintenance of rotating equipment. Troubleshoot and resolve mechanical issues in pumps, compressors, turbines, motors, and generators. Perform vibration analysis, alignment checks, and condition monitoring of rotating machinery. Collaborate with operations and maintenance teams to optimize equipment performance and reliability. Ensure machinery is installed, operated, and maintained according to manufacturer specifications and industry best practices. Maintain accurate maintenance records, reports, and logs of rotating equipment performance. Support commissioning, start-up, and shutdown activities for rotating machinery. Implement reliability improvement initiatives and recommend upgrades or replacements where necessary. Ensure compliance with safety regulations, company policies, and industry standards (API, ISO, OEM guidelines). Provide technical guidance and training to junior engineers and technicians. Qualifications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ering or related field. Minimum 5 years of experience in rotating equipment maintenance, preferably in oil & gas, power, or industrial plants. Strong knowledge of pumps, compressors, turbines, motors, and generators. Experience in condition monitoring, vibration analysis, and alignment procedures. Proficient in maintenance management systems (CMMS/EAM). Familiarity with industry standards and OEM manuals.
